SWF to MPEG\Theora (как?)

Разные проблемы звука, видео, обсуждение разных устройств и т.д.

Модератор: Модераторы разделов

Аватара пользователя
greak
Сообщения: 485
Статус: debian user
ОС: Debian Lenny/Sid

SWF to MPEG\Theora

Сообщение greak »

Как сконвертить swf в видео (мпег или теора)?
Спасибо сказали:
Аватара пользователя
/dev/random
Администратор
Сообщения: 5441
ОС: Gentoo

Re: SWF to MPEG\Theora

Сообщение /dev/random »

http://en.linuxreviews.org/Flash_to_AVI
(сам не пробовал, так что вопросы по использованию не ко мне)
Спасибо сказали:
Аватара пользователя
greak
Сообщения: 485
Статус: debian user
ОС: Debian Lenny/Sid

Re: SWF to MPEG\Theora

Сообщение greak »

оно хочет, чтоб я его запускал от рута...не то..
еще идеи есть?
Спасибо сказали:
Аватара пользователя
/dev/random
Администратор
Сообщения: 5441
ОС: Gentoo

Re: SWF to MPEG\Theora

Сообщение /dev/random »

Единственная в природе программа, нормально работающая с SWF - это официальнай адоубовский плеер (формат-то закрытый). Но он конвертировать в видеофайлы не умеет. Поэтому есть только один способ это сделать - см. ниже. А данный скрипт всего лишь выполняет эту последовательность действий за пользователя. И рут ему нужен только для расстановки приоритетов найсом, чтобы ненужные программы не отнимали процессор у нужных. Без этого просто изображение будет чуть более дерганым.

Итак, последовательность действий:

1) Захват видео:
Открыть эсвээфку плеером, запустить xvidcap (это программа для захвата видео с экрана) или её аналог, навести на окно плеера и записать видео без звука

2) Аудио:
В скрипте (если не ошибаюсь) использован дурацкий способ - запись с микрофона того, что издают динамики при проигрывании. На мой взгляд лучше извлечь mp3-поток с помощью команды swfextract -m

3) Совместить аудио и видео.

Это единственный способ, причем под любой операционкой. Но можно сделать это вручную, а можно воспользоваться скриптом (чужим или самому написать), который просто будет выполнять все эти действия за пользователя.
Спасибо сказали: